**Sthir** can create *memory efficient* search feature for your static website. Sthir is equipped with an *user friendly command-line interface*. In two steps you can build a working search page for your website!

## Description
Sthir is a library to create search functionality for your static websites. It scans your `html` pages for words and indexes these words in an efficient data structure called **Spectral Bloom Filters**. Spectral Bloom Filteres differs from regular ones as they can store counts for each hash (it can estimate, at minimum, how many times a hash was indexed). We are using an efficient base 15 decoding to compress and transfer the bloom filters at client side. Our goal can be described with a simple equation:

`Less Memory Footprint + Term Frequency Knowledge = Perfect Search Functionality for Static Sites!`

## Installation

sthir runs on Python 3.5 or above.

Installation with pip via PyPI for OS X , Linux and Windows:
```sh
pip install sthir
```
To check installation run the following command:
```sh
sthir -h
```
If you see the help messages without any error then the installation was successful.
